Trump Attacks GOP, Says Democrats Control Country and ‘Russia Was Against Him’
“A JOKE!”
Following a disastrous week that ended in the forced resignation of Reince Priebus, Donald Trump found solace on Twitter early Saturday morning, using the platform to attack his own party and retweet “Fox and Friends.â€
The President of the United States began his weekend by insisting Russia did not want him to win the presidency, citing an article tweeted by “Fox and Friends.†The article advises that the “firm behind anti-Trump dossier also worked for Russia,†according to witness testimony in the Senate Judiciary Committee’s investigation into Russia’s meddling in the 2016 presidential election.
“In other words, Russia was against Trump in the 2016 Election,†the president wrote, again dismissing the consensus of all 17 US government intelligence agencies. “And why not, I want strong military & low oil prices. Witch Hunt!â€

Trump then turned to the Republican-controlled Senate, which this week failed to repeal ObamaCare. The president wrote that the Senate “must get rid of 60 vote NOW!†while insisting it is “killing the R Party.â€
He further insisted that Democrats control the country and asserted that “200 Bills sit in Senate,†utilizing Caps Lock to call it “A JOKE!â€

“The very outdated filibuster rule must go,†Trump returned to one of his favorite arguments, a move that would drop the required number of votes on certain pieces of legislation and legislative actions to a simple majority. He addressed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ell directly, telling him to “go to 51 Votes NOW and WIN. IT’S TIME!â€
Of note, the latest attempt by Republicans and Donald Trump to repeal ObamaCare died in the Senate in a vote of 49-51.
